摘 要:在实验室条件下,用不同饲养器具和隔离物来饲养异色瓢虫并对其幼虫生长发育进行了比较。结果表明:低龄幼虫饲养器具以密闭型为好,可减少水分的蒸发;高龄幼虫的饲养器具以透气型为好,有利于幼虫后期的生长发育。饲养密度以每盒(16cm×12cm×6cm)30头为宜。饲养阻隔物以纸扇为佳,可促进高龄幼虫化蛹,缩短幼虫的发育历期。Author compared the larvaes' development of Harmonia axyridis by rearing in different feeding wares and partitions in the laboratory. The results showed that the hermetical feeding ware was better than ventilative when rearing young instar larvae. Because it could reduce volatilization of water. But ventilative ware was much fitter for development of old instar larvae than hermetical ware. It is the best feeding density that 30 larvaes were feeding in one box ( 16 cm × 12 cm ×6 cm). Paper fan was a good partition because it could enhance pupation of larvae and short development period of larvae.
